游戏开发团队面临7945hx3d引擎性能瓶颈问题,通过深入分析发现主要存在渲染管线效率低下、内存管理不当等技术难题。开发人员采用多线程渲染技术,将场景渲染任务分配到多个CPU核心,显著提升了画面渲染速度,降低了GPU使用率。
🔧 内存优化方案 🔧
针对7945hx3d引擎内存占用过高的问题,技术团队实施了动态内存池管理机制。通过建立对象池系统,减少频繁的内存分配和释放操作,有效降低了内存碎片化程度。实测表明,优化后的内存使用效率提升了35%,游戏运行更加流畅稳定。
🚀 加载速度提升 🚀
游戏资源加载速度直接影响用户体验,技术团队对7945hx3d引擎的资源加载系统进行重构。引入异步加载机制,配合资源预加载策略,大幅减少了游戏场景切换时的等待时间。数据显示,场景加载时间平均缩短了40%,极大提升了游戏流畅度。
💾 数据存储优化 💾
为解决游戏数据存取效率问题,开发团队设计了分布式缓存系统。采用多级缓存架构,将热点数据存储在内存中,非热点数据异步写入磁盘。这种方案不仅提高了数据读写速度,还降低了服务器负载,使游戏运行更加稳定。
📱 移动端适配 📱
7945hx3d引擎在移动端设备上表现不佳,技术团队针对性开发了自适应渲染系统。根据设备性能动态调整渲染质量,合理分配系统资源,确保游戏在各类移动设备上都能获得良好体验。经过优化,移动端版本的性能提升了50%以上。
❓ 常见问题解答 ❓
Q1: 7945hx3d引擎如何处理大规模并发请求? A1: 采用微服务架构和负载均衡技术,将请求分散到多个服务节点处理,确保系统稳定性。
Q2: 7945hx3d的渲染性能如何优化? A2: 通过LOD技术、视锥体剔除和动态批处理等方案,降低渲染负载,提升画面性能。
Q3: 7945hx3d引擎的内存泄漏如何解决? A3: 实施内存泄漏检测工具,建立完善的内存管理机制,定期进行内存回收和优化。